Course Description

This course is designed for 16-18 learners who speak English as a second language and do not have the GCSE grades required to apply for vocational courses in the College. You will improve your English language, Maths and ICT skills and have a choice of vocational options, giving you the chance to try out subjects such as Art, Construction, Hair and Beauty, Gardening and Care to help you choose the right career pathway. You will also do a work experience placement

Entry Requirements

Entry is based on an English language assessment

Assessment Methods

Assessment is by examination for English, Maths and ICT and by a portfolio of work for other subjects.

Progression

Vocational Courses at Bexley College or other Colleges.

Qualifications

City & Guilds ESOL, Functional Maths, ICT, a Certificate in a Vocational Study, Award in Personal and Social Development.
